Fluoride
Fluoride can help enhance your oral health and protect against cavities. It’s naturally found in a variety of sources, including water, food and soil. It’s added to toothpastes and other water supplies for a number of different reasons.

The most significant function of this material is to stop tooth decay. It does so by “remineralizing” by bonding the enamel in areas that are susceptible, and later attracting more powerful minerals such as calcium. This creates a fresh hard, stronger, and more resistant enamel, called fluorapatite. It’s also stronger and more immune to acids and bacteria.

It is recommended that the American Dental Association suggests that fluoride toothpaste be used every day. In addition, your dentist may recommend fluoride gels or varnishes for your teeth to put on for extra protection.

Dental flosses that contain fluoride come in an array of strengths, with most commercial brands containing at least 1,000 parts per million of fluoride (i.e. 0.221% sodium fluoride or 0.76% sodium monofluorophosphate).

Children with a sensitivity to fluoride, the American Academy of Pediatrics endorses using a baby’s toothpaste that contains minimum 1000 ppm fluoride. It is also safe for ingestion. To reduce the risk of swallowing, toothpaste should be applied in a thin “smear” with an extremely small brush. The toothpaste must be slightly tilted downward to ensure that extra paste doesn’t go through the throat.

Too often, fluoride can cause fluorosis (white streaks on teeth or spots) as well as digestive problems in children who have swallowed large quantities of toothpaste containing fluoride. The fluoride is also known to trigger increased inflammation as well as altering the neurodevelopment of animals as well as human beings.

Sodium Lauryl Sulfate
SLS, also known as sodium lauryl silfate, also known as SLS for short is one of the ingredients that is most commonly used found in toothpastes and other personal care products. It is made either naturally or synthetically. SLS gives your products a foamy and bubbly texture.

SLS is a form of surfactant. It decreases the surface tension between water and oil molecules for them to bond and move debris like dirt or grease. SLS can also help make foaming products, which makes it easier for users to put the products all across their mouths.

For toothpastes, SLS is used because it helps to emulsify proteins and fats within tooth pastes. It helps to disperse plaque deposits and help prevent staining from developing on teeth. Additionally, it has antibacterial properties that help reduce the risk of developing gingivitis and cavities.

It’s a cleaner that is foamy and assists to create toothpaste that lathers more efficiently. It’s a common ingredient in mouthwash and foaming toothpaste, because it can help to remove irritants from the mouth, making it easier for patients to brush their teeth.

The main drawback of the use of SLS is that it can irritate the skin, especially when it’s used for longer periods. It’s a poor choice for people who have sensitive skin, or with rosacea. It’s an inflammatory condition of the skin which can cause redness, swelling, and itching.

There are other concerns regarding the possible health effects of SLS as well as its potential to increase the risk of developing cancers of the throat or oral cavity. The claims do not stand by scientific evidence, but they’ve been widely discussed through the web.
